City Directories and History: This is a collection of images taken of the town and community of Townville, S.C. in the spring of 2018. On the edge of Anderson County, S.C., Townville represents a charming rural community of rolling hills and scenic old farmhouses. It is a lovely community, one that takes pride in maintaining their heritage.
